Embracing Tropical Climate and Native Greenery
Understanding the tropical weather is the foundation of great garden ideas in Philippines, where intense sunlight, humid air, and sudden downpours shape how plants grow and how spaces are used.

Choosing resilient species that love the heat ensures your garden stays lively year round, reducing the need for constant replanting or heavy watering interventions.
Utilizing Native Plants like Rizal and Kamuning

Plants such as sampaguita, ginger varieties, and philodendrons naturally adapt to local conditions, offering rich textures, pleasant scents, and habitat for birds and butterflies in your garden.
Pairing these with ornamental grasses and palms creates layered heights and movement, turning a simple balcony or courtyard into a mini rainforest inspired retreat.

Low Maintenance and Sustainable Practices
Many homeowners prefer garden ideas in Philippines that require less constant care, allowing them to enjoy nature without spending all free time tending to plants.
Drought tolerant succulents, cacti, and native shrubs reduce water consumption, aligning with eco conscious values while keeping the landscape attractive through dry spells.
Rainwater Harvesting and Smart Irrigation
Setting up simple collection barrels or underground tanks during the rainy season provides free water for drier months, supporting consistent plant health.
Drip irrigation or soaker hoses deliver moisture directly to roots, minimizing waste and ensuring even growth across beds and containers with less manual effort.
Organic Composting and Soil Health
Turning kitchen scraps and yard waste into rich compost feeds the soil naturally, improving structure and fertility without relying heavily on chemical fertilizers.
Regular mulching conserves moisture, suppresses weeds, and keeps the garden looking tidy, making maintenance a more pleasant and manageable routine.
